Summary

Winding Waters K-8 in Weeki Wachee, FL, is a large public school in the Hernando district serving 1,613 students from Pre-K through 8th grade, with over half of its students qualifying for free or reduced lunch. This school stands out for its exceptional advanced math program, where 95% of students taking Algebra 1 and Geometry exams are proficient—a remarkable 40-point advantage over the district average and nearly matching the elite Challenger K-8 School Of Science And Math. However, this strength creates a "two schools" dynamic: while top math students thrive, the general education program struggles, with most grade-level scores in English Language Arts and Math falling below both district and state averages, such as 5th-grade math proficiency at 43% compared to the state's 62%.

Over the past decade, Winding Waters has experienced a troubling decline, dropping from a 3-star rating (56th percentile) in 2015-2016 to a 1-star rating (28th percentile) in 2025-2026, despite stable poverty levels and class sizes. A major red flag is its chronic absenteeism rate of 34.3%, which is significantly higher than top-performing nearby schools like Chocachatti Elementary School (22.1%) and Challenger K-8 (14.3%). This absenteeism crisis likely drives the low general education scores, as over a third of students are missing too much school to keep up.

Compared to its "sister school" Explorer K-8, which serves a similar demographic, Winding Waters outperforms in nearly every subject—for example, 79% proficiency in 8th-grade math versus Explorer's 65%. Yet, the gap with Challenger K-8 remains stark, with Challenger scoring 30-40 points higher across all grades and subjects. For parents considering this school, the advanced math program is a clear asset for high-achieving students, but the overall decline and absenteeism issues warrant careful attention.
